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80 Specification

The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80 is a highly efficient front-loading washing machine designed to deliver superior cleaning performance while maintaining energy efficiency. It features a robust 10 kg load capacity, making it suitable for larger households. The appliance operates with an impressive spin speed of up to 1500 rpm, ensuring that clothes are thoroughly cleaned and spun dry effectively, reducing drying time.

Equipped with an advanced Active Care technology, the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80 enhances detergent efficacy, ensuring deep cleaning even at lower temperatures, which helps preserve fabric quality over time. The machine includes a variety of wash programs tailored to different fabric types and soil levels, providing versatility for all laundry needs. It offers a convenient delay start option, allowing users to schedule wash cycles to suit their lifestyle, and features a user-friendly digital display for easy operation.

This model is engineered with an inverter motor, promoting quieter operation and increased durability. Energy efficiency is a key highlight, with an A+++-10% energy rating, reflecting its low energy consumption and cost-effectiveness in the long run. The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80 also integrates smart connectivity via the Hoover Wizard app, enabling remote control and monitoring of wash cycles from a smartphone, adding an element of modern convenience.

Safety features include a child lock system to prevent accidental operation and an overflow protection system to safeguard against potential water damage.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80 F.A.Q.

How do I start a wash cycle on the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80?

To start a wash cycle, load your laundry into the drum, add detergent to the dispenser, close the door, select the desired wash program using the control knob, and press the start button.

What should I do if the washing machine does not drain properly?

First, check if the drain hose is kinked or blocked. Ensure the pump filter is clean. If the problem persists, it might require a technician to inspect the pump.

How can I clean the detergent drawer of the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80?

Remove the detergent drawer by pulling it out and pressing down on the release lever. Rinse it under warm water to remove any detergent buildup, then dry and reinsert it.

What maintenance is required for the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80?

Regularly clean the detergent drawer and door seal, check and clean the pump filter, and ensure the drum is free of debris. Run an empty hot wash with a washing machine cleaner monthly.

Why is my washing machine vibrating excessively during a spin cycle?

Ensure the washing machine is level and stable. Check if the load is balanced. Avoid washing heavy and light items together as this can cause imbalance.

How do I reset the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80?

To reset the machine, turn it off and unplug it for a few minutes. Plug it back in and turn it on. This can help resolve minor electronic glitches.

What type of detergent should I use with the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80?

Use high-efficiency (HE) detergent for optimal performance and to prevent excess suds. Follow the detergent manufacturer's instructions for dosage.

How do I prevent mold buildup in my washing machine?

Leave the door slightly open after each wash to allow air circulation. Regularly clean the door seal and run a monthly maintenance wash with a machine cleaner.

What should I do if the door won't open after a wash cycle?

Check if the water has completely drained. If not, manually drain it. If the door remains locked, wait a few minutes as it might take time for the lock to release.

How can I reduce energy consumption with my Hoover HWB 510AMC 1-80?

Wash full loads whenever possible, use cold water settings, and choose shorter cycle options when suitable for lightly soiled clothes.
